Understanding the Oficiului Național pentru Jocuri de Noroc (ONJN)
Established in 2013, the Oficiului Național pentru Jocuri de Noroc (ONJN) began more stringent monitoring of gambling in Romania from the latter half of 2015. While online gambling services have been permitted since 2014, the absence of restrictions on gaming at foreign casinos initially led to issues like money laundering, loss of tax revenue, and inadequate player protection for Romanian players.
Today, the gambling landscape in Romania is significantly different. From slots and table games to bingo and sweepstakes, all forms of gambling, whether land-based or online, require gambling licenses to operate. To legally offer services to players, a gambling website must first obtain a Class 1 ONJN License.
This license is issued temporarily for one year and can be extended up to ten years. Furthermore, not only operators but also all software providers and certain marketing and advertising companies need licensing. It's evident that the ONJN is committed to making gambling safer and more regulated for Romanian players.
